#872ba4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#872ba4 is composed of 52.9% red, 16.9% green and 64.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.7% cyan, 73.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 285.6 degrees, a saturation of 58.5% and a lightness of 40.6%. #872ba4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ff56ff with #0f0049.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

Shades and Tints of #872ba4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070209 is the darkest color, while #fcf8f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#872ba4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a636c is the less saturated color, while #9c03cc is the most saturated one.
